Abstract     Changes in microbial biomass nitrogen content in relation to soil amendment with plant residues were examined in a field experiment during winter and early spring period. The experiment included four treatments: 1. unamended bare soil; 2. soil supplement with N (260 kg/ha); 3. soil supplemented with corn straw (15000 kg d. m./ha); 4. soil supplemented with corn straw and nitrogen. Compound samples from the arable soil layer (0-30cm) were collected on five dates (from November 1995 to April 1996) and analysed for microbial biomass nitrogen (MB-N) and for 2N KC1 exchangeable mineral N. Estimations of microbial biomass N under field conditions indicate that decomposition of plant residue of a wide C:N ratio added to soil resulted in increased net amount of mineral N immobilized into microbial biomass by 50 to 10fold (up to 250 kg N/ha) compared to unamended soil. Persistence of newly synthetized microbial biomass was limited as it rapidly declined to the initial level in early spring, during the last few weeks of six month experiment.
